Perforating device for elevator support production
By coordinating the horizontal adjustment mechanism, the side pressure mechanism, and the upper pressure mechanism, continuous drilling of the elevator bracket is achieved, solving the problem of repeated adjustment required for drilling on both sides of the T-shaped bracket in the existing technology, and improving operational efficiency and stability.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of elevator guide rail processing technology, specifically to a drilling device for elevator bracket production. Background Technology
[0002] Elevator guide rail brackets are components used to support and fix guide rails. They are installed on the shaft wall or beams, fixing the spatial position of the guide rails and bearing various movements from the guide rails. During the production of elevator guide rail brackets, holes need to be drilled in the elevator brackets for bolt connection and installation.
[0003] Because some guide rail brackets are T-shaped, holes need to be drilled on both sides. Currently, the process involves drilling on one side after fixing the bracket, then readjusting and fixing the bracket before drilling on the other side, resulting in low efficiency. Utility Model Content

[0021] Please see Figures 1-4 In this utility model, an elevator bracket production drilling device includes a base 1, an I-beam 2 fixedly connected to the top of the base 1, a vertical hydraulic cylinder 3 installed on the I-beam 2, the bottom end of the vertical hydraulic cylinder 3 penetrating to the bottom of the I-beam 2 and fixedly installed with a horizontal adjustment component 4, two synchronous drilling machine bodies 5 installed on the horizontal adjustment component 4, an upper pressing mechanism 6 installed at the bottom of the horizontal adjustment component 4, two side plates 7 installed on the base 1, a conveying roller group 8 installed on the top of each of the two side plates 7, and a side pressing mechanism 9 installed on the opposite side of each of the two side plates 7.
[0022] In this invention, the base 1 serves as the device support. The central protrusion of the T-shaped guide rail bracket is inserted between the two side plates 7, allowing the two side pressing mechanisms 9 to support the protrusion from both sides. The conveying roller group 8 is activated to rotate and transport the T-shaped guide rail bracket. When the T-shaped guide rail bracket is transported to the bottom of the drilling machine body 5, the vertical hydraulic cylinder 3 is activated to lower the horizontal adjusting component 4, causing the upper pressing mechanism 6 to descend and contact the top surface of the T-shaped guide rail bracket for positioning. Simultaneously, the horizontal adjusting component 4 is activated to drive the two drilling machine bodies 5 to move relative to each other to adjust the drilling position. [0023] Please see Figure 1 and Figure 4 The side pressure mechanism 9 includes a sliding block 91, balls 92 arranged at equal intervals, and a side tension spring 93. One side of the sliding block 91 is slidably connected to the inside of the side plate 7 and elastically connected to the side plate 7 through the side tension spring 93. The balls 92 are rotatably installed on the side of the sliding block 91 away from the side plate 7.
[0024] In this invention, the side tension spring 93 presses the sliding block 91 to move relative to each other, causing the ball bearing 92 to contact and press the two sides of the protrusion of the T-shaped guide rail bracket, thereby achieving auxiliary positioning. At the same time, the ball bearing 92 enables the T-shaped guide rail bracket to be transported smoothly.
[0025] Please see Figure 1 The horizontal adjustment component 4 includes a horizontal guide rail 41 and a double-headed cylinder 42. The top of the horizontal guide rail 41 is fixedly connected to the bottom of the vertical hydraulic cylinder 3. The outer side of the double-headed cylinder 42 is fixedly connected to the inside of the horizontal guide rail 41. The two ends of the double-headed cylinder 42 are fixedly connected to the drilling machine bodies 5 on both sides. The tops of the two drilling machine bodies 5 are installed inside the horizontal guide rail 41.
[0026] In this invention, the two drilling machine bodies 5 are driven to slide relative to each other along the bottom of the horizontal guide rail 41 by activating the double-headed cylinder 42, thereby adjusting the drilling spacing and making the operation more convenient.
[0027] Please see Figure 1 The upper pressing mechanism 6 includes a vertical rod 61, a sliding sleeve 62, a spring 63, a roller 64, and a contact member 65. The top end of the vertical rod 61 is fixedly connected to the bottom of the horizontal guide rail 41, and the bottom end of the vertical rod 61 extends through the interior of the sliding sleeve 62 and is slidably connected thereto. The spring 63 is sleeved on the outside of the vertical rod 61, and the bottom end of the spring 63 is fixedly connected to the sliding sleeve 62. The top end of the spring 63 is fixedly connected to the vertical rod 61. The roller 64 is rotatably installed on both sides of the sliding sleeve 62. The contact member 65 is movably installed inside the sliding sleeve 62, and the bottom end of the vertical rod 61 is connected and engaged with the contact member 65.
[0028] In this invention, the horizontal guide rail 41 descends, causing the vertical rod 61 to descend synchronously, which in turn causes the sliding sleeve 62 to descend so that the roller 64 contacts the top surface of the T-shaped guide rail bracket, achieving top-view positioning and facilitating material conveying. During drilling, the vertical rod 61 continues to descend, pushing the contact piece 65 to descend and contact the top surface of the T-shaped guide rail bracket, achieving auxiliary positioning and making drilling more stable.
[0029] Please see Figure 2 The contact element 65 includes a compression spring 651, a push rod 652, and a contact block 653. The top end of the push rod 652 is elastically connected to the bottom end of the vertical rod 61 through the compression spring 651, and the bottom end of the push rod 652 extends through to the bottom of the sliding sleeve 62 and is fixedly connected to the contact block 653.
[0030] In this invention, the vertical rod 61 lowers to compress the spring 651, causing the push rod 652 to lower, which in turn pushes the contact block 653 to lower and contact the top surface of the T-shaped guide rail bracket, thereby achieving stable drilling positioning.
[0031] Please see Figure 1 The base 1 has two receiving boxes 10, which are located on opposite sides of the two side plates 7.
[0032] In this invention, the material receiving box 10 collects the debris that falls from the drill hole, making it easy to clean up.
